Creality V2.2 Board Diagram: Ultimate Pinout & Wiring Guide The Creality V2.2 (and its close siblings, the V2.1 and V2.2.1) motherboard is a robust, well-established control board frequently found in older or specialized Creality 3D printers, such as the . While many modern printers have shifted to the 4.2.2 or 4.2.7 boards, the V2.X series remains a workhorse for many users.
